Kathmandu, March 20 -- Prime Minister KP Sharma Oli reaffirmed the government's commitment to concluding the remaining tasks of the peace process, resolving border disputes with India through diplomatic means, and enhancing trade relations with China.
Taking part in a question-and-answer session in the House of Representatives on Thursday, the prime minister reiterated that the government is fully dedicated to ensuring justice for victims of the conflict and completing the remaining tasks of the peace process.
